## 4.2.0 — Changed defaults

ConsentGate banner now ships enabled by default on all Lumenshop storefronts. Plugins hooking `banner:render` must tolerate the new deferred-load path; synchronous DOM reads before `consent:ready` will break. Region detection defaults to strict mode, dismissal persistence moved from cookie to local store, and the legacy opt-out stub is removed. Update any hardcoded assumptions before targeting 4.2.0; no shims are provided. The defaults now in effect for the banner service are listed below.

config for bafof-yadup:
[raldor]
team = druys
access_code = ac_de306a
host = raldor.zemvarworks.local
port = 9000
owner = wendor.julir
peer = belael.halixstack.local

### 2025-03 — Idempotency key service rotation

Rotated the signing material used by the Pellridge payment-retry service. Idempotency keys issued before the rotation remain valid through their normal 24-hour window; retries spanning the cutover were replayed safely in staging with no duplicate captures. Old key material has been revoked and purged from the Marrow vault. For audit purposes, the newly active signing key is recorded below.

deploy key for fadup-hadug: bky6_Zp89hs

## 3.2.0 — Setting renamed in Gaugelet sidecar

Support folks, heads up: the metrics-aggregation sidecar's old AGG_FLUSH_SECS setting is now GAUGELET_FLUSH_INTERVAL, and the old name is silently ignored as of this release. If a customer reports flat dashboards after upgrading, check their env file first — nine times out of ten it's the stale key. The rename also moved the ingest credential out of the YAML config and into the env file, where it now sits on the line right after this entry.

secret setting of tajof-bahif: COURIER_KEY3=65d

## Session Handling: Profile Store Sharding

The Lunavex profile store shards user records across twelve partitions keyed by account hash. Session reads must route through the Hexling coordinator, never directly to a shard, or stale profile data can leak into active sessions. When validating the routing layer in staging, authenticate against the coordinator using the maintenance credential issued for this purpose, shown below.

login token, yajeg-fawif: eyJhbGciOiJIUzI1NiIsInR5cCI6IkpXVCJ9.eyJzdWIiOiIEdPQYnZXaZIn0.HSRTnYZBx0Qc